* fix: restore version placeholder in custom G-code
PlaceholderParser sets "version" in its constructor, but Print::apply() calls clear_config() which wipes it. Unlike timestamp/user (restored during G-code export), version was never restored, so [version]/{version} threw "Variable does not exist" in custom G-code while working in output filenames.
Re-set version after both clear_config() calls so it resolves everywhere.

* fix: resolve timestamp and user placeholders in File header G-code
file_start_gcode is processed via print.placeholder_parser() directly, before the G-code parser integration copy that restores timestamp/user. As a result {timestamp}, {year}..{second} and {user} threw "Variable does not exist" in the File header G-code field while working in Machine start/end G-code.
Inject fresh timestamp and user into the file_start_gcode config so they resolve, matching the other custom G-code fields.

* fix: expose initial_extruder and extruded_*_total placeholders in output filenames
PrintStatistics exposed initial_tool (not its documented alias initial_extruder) and total_weight/extruded_volume (not the documented extruded_weight_total/extruded_volume_total). Filename formats using the missing names failed with "not a variable name".
Add the missing aliases to PrintStatistics::config() and placeholders().
